J.T. Miller Returns to Practice

Share:
Link copied to clipboard!
See RotoBaller at the top of Google

Oct 4, 2025, 6:19 AM ET

New York Rangers forward J.T. Miller (upper body) returned to practice on Friday. The Rangers captain skated in a non-contact jersey. Miller appeared to hurt his left leg during Monday's practice. His return to the ice on Friday is a positive sign that Miller is heading in the right direction and can get healthy in time for opening night on Oct. 7 against the Pittsburgh Penguins. Miller is expected to kick off the campaign as the second-line center, skating between Mika Zibanejad and Will Cuylle. Miller and Zibanejad formed a prolific partnership during the final stretch of last season and will aim to build on it in 2025-26.--Taavi Pailk
